> Ты программиста с настройщиком принтеров то не путай 🤨 Конечно-конечно! Настройщики - это каста одна. А программисты, конечно, же совсем другая! :-)
Программисты - это следующая линия атаки на неподключающиеся системы, когда добрые средства возействия на неподключающися системы (т.е. у настройщиков) исчерпаны и приходится выводить в бой программистов для применения серьёзной артилерии - вооружаться документацией на низкоуровневый доступ к системам и пытаться их таки приручить. :-)
> А вообще меня вот удивило, что Ubuntu сама находит принтеры. Есть у
> меня сетевой HP.
> Поставил начисто Ubuntu 20.04, а хоп он уже в списках принтеров есть...
> Сам добавился.
> Так что если принтер хорошо поддерживается, то всё хорошо. А если плохо,
> то какие-то специальные дистрибутивы не помогут.
> Тут проще брать аппаратуру нормально поддерживаемую, и не заниматься ерундой.
Апаратура - это пол "беды".
Сама система принтерная в юниксе какая-то странная.
Вот если бы плохим было бы только оборудование, то нормальная принтерная система могла бы сообщать примерно такое:
О, вижу кучу рабочих станций в сети. Некоторые станции даже сообщают о том, что к ним подключены принтеры и не просто подключены, а ещё и выделены в сеть, но просто принтеры там такие, для которых драйверов у меня нет.
Так нет же. Современные юниксные системы в основном (если не применять какой-нибудь хорошо прокачанный шаманский бубен - да и всегда ли помогает он) работают так:
Опа, я - великая принтерная система, какими-то странными и непонятными для пользозователя способами я могу пытаться искать принтеры локальные или даже сетевые, но это только если пользователь окажется достаточно грамотным и поведёт меня в моих же путях по правильному пути, который он угадать случайно должен только сам (я-то, система, ему тут не помощник, юникс же - "универсальная среда программирования", поэтому лохам не место тут), да и то - даже если пользователь и найдёт у меня правильный путь - я ему тут всё-равно ничего не гарантирую, ну и так далее.
В виндах (ну или как в твоём удачном примере с Убунтою) даже думать ни о чём не надо - все принтеры доступны. Ну, конечно, для недоступных вставляешь ЦД-диск с драйверами и он тоже становится доступным.
А в юниксах... До сих пор с принтерами в основном большая проблема. Много лет назад Гугл через свой Чром пыталась сделать какую-то сетевую принтерную сеть и она вроде немного даже и работала и может быть работоспособна и сейчас. Но это всё какой-то такой большой странный "настрой всё раком через ж..." (через браузер, например,) вместо того, чтобы принтеры нормально настраивались в самой системе.